THE HEAD judge for the Countryside Alliance Awards has praised South West regional winners at the Berrynarbor Community Shop for going above and beyond the call of duty for their customers.

The

Journal

reported last month, how the little shop scooped the regional award for the second year running, and is now waiting to find out if it has also won the national title of Best Shop and Post Office, which will be announced on February 3.

Head judge Alison Hawes said: "This was also last year's winner but yet again I was bowled over by the fact that the entire community owns and supports the shop and keeps it going.

"One perfect example of the community spirit here was when a holiday maker came in to buy Pimm's.

"One of the volunteers went home to their garden to get some fresh mint, just to ensure they had all the ingredients. "This is an exceptional shop and a worthy winner in an incredibly competitive category."
